Despite a phenomenal run in the regular season, Patrick County couldn't carry that success into this playoff game. They lost 7-0 to the Chatham Cavaliers on Tuesday. Having soared to a lofty ten runs in the game before, the Cougars' shutout was a dramatic turnaround.
Patrick County saw three different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Hayden Lawless, who went 2-for-3 with one stolen base. That stolen base marked the first that Lawless has snagged this season.

With the defeat, Patrick County broke their three-game winning streak and moved their record to 17-5. As for Chatham, the victory was the fourth in a row for them, bringing their record up to 12-10.
